What to Expect

School Groups K - 12

When school groups arrive at the park, we ask that group leaders gather their students and chaperones together in front of the museum while one school representative checks in at the front desk to verify reservation information. 

We will send a staff member out to greet your group and give a 5-minute orientation, after which your group is welcome to enter the Park. 

Buses may unload at the curb in front of the museum, and may park in our overflow parking across the street and slightly east of our public parking lot. If that lot is full, parking can be found at the Timbermine Steakhouse further east.

School field trip FAQ

What hours are available for field trips?

The Park opens at 10:00 AM, but we are open to school field trips at 9:15 AM. We host field trips throughout the entire year.

All school field trips receive a quick orientation about the Park upon arrival and then, depending on what activities you’ve chosen for your age group, we suggest at least 2 ½ hours. If you plan to eat lunch at the Park you’ll want additional time. The Dinosaur Park does not limit the time school field trips can spend here. You’re welcome to stay as long as you want during our open hours.

Yes, you are welcome to bring outside food in for your students. We have plenty of picnic space available.

The Park offers 8 acres of outdoor trails as well as many fun playground toys. We suggest that you stay within a 5-7 students: 1 chaperone ratio to make your visit more manageable and enjoyable.

Spring field trip days book quickly! We suggest you book 2-3 months in advance for spring dates and at least one month in advance for autumn or winter field trips. Field trips are booked first come-first served and subject to the size of groups.

Plan for around 30 minutes per activity when you visit the Park. Large school groups will be split into multiple activity spots.

We do not limit the overall size of the school groups, but we do limit the size of the groups for activities and hands-on presentations.

If your group is larger than 150 students, you will need to book more than 1 arrival window to stagger your entry.

We prefer to keep activity groups under 30 students per group.
